### Step 4: Ship the rebalancer

Almost there! SpokeShift, our bike-share rebalancing tool, deploys from the release branch only — don't push from your laptop's main, it'll get rejected. Build the container, run the smoke test against the Netterby sandbox depot, and make sure the truck-routing config validates. Once that's green, the registry needs the image signed or the rollout controller will just sit there. Sign the image with the deploy key below.

rollout seal: bky19_eMLCfa2rZ3EgiNqssvu

## Driver assignment: the Pindle heuristic

Pindle scores each available driver by distance, shift remaining, and recent decline rate, then assigns the top candidate. It was written by the Harrowgate team and is deliberately simple — resist adding weights without benchmarks. The tuning console is sealed behind a recovery wallet; to open it during onboarding, enter the passphrase shown on the next line.

vault phrase of yaguf-hahaf = druath-holix

## StrideTag Plugin Onboarding — Recovery Basics

Welcome, plugin authors. StrideTag is the timing-chip reader used at the Kelbourne Marathon series. Your plugins run in a sandbox on the reader's mat controller, and occasionally a misbehaving plugin forces the controller into safe mode.

If that happens during testing, connect over the service port and launch the recovery shell. You can reload your plugin once the controller unlocks.

The recovery shell unlocks only after you supply the recovery passphrase, which is:

vault phrase of hawip-yageg = beldor-sorix-casdor-zordor-casix-aldiel-brieth-druox-casix